‘| Hoover Earns This Salary
And The Agents Deserve Protection
.1| Congress passes & bill increasing 4.
Facer Hoover's salary ak chief ni the
{bureau of investigation, department ol
justice, from $8,000 to $10,000 a ‘year.
The president will probably sign it.
_. And few, even among the most rabid of
“| advocates of “economy,” will protest.
1 Ten thousand dollars a year is hot BD”
1 excessive salary for that ‘office, consid-
ering its responsibilities, requirements,
land dangers, — considering also Mr.
‘| Hoover's impressive record of achieve-
ment in reorganizing, modernizing, and
Improving the efficiency of the depart-
<j Ment.
Pulice-chiefs in many cities get this
much, or more. —
Hl We also think the proposal that pen-
sions be paid dependents of agents in
‘I this department who are killed in the
‘l line of duty is. just and reasunabie.
‘Their duties often are dangerous.
They sometimes are in greater danger
of death than soldiers in front line
trenches. And it is literally “war” they
tare waging with crime. They are literal-
jy defending the nation in the sense that
soldiers do in war. They are entitled to
ithe proteetion which the’ government
gives solders and their depzndents,
To parspdrase a War insurance slogan:
i*There a to armistice with crime.”
